Downtown Las Vegas Walking Tour - Night

Overview
Venture beyond the glitz of the Strip—and discover a whole new side of Las Vegas—on this small-group walking tour of Downtown Las Vegas.

Meet your guide and set off on foot: you’ll discover sights most visitors miss, from the hipster-frequented Downtown Container Park and neon-lit Fremont Street Experience to a casino once run by the gangster Meyer Lansky. As you go, your guide will share eyebrow-raising pieces of Las Vegas history.

This small-group tour, capped at twelve people, offers a personal experience.

What To Expect
1
Downtown Container Park
Check out an eclectic park and retail area - including a fire spouting praying Mantis!
2
Casino at the El Cortez Hotel
Old Time Casino once owned by mobster Meyer Lansky.. Stories of Mobbed-up Sin City.
3
Fremont East District
Neon signs and an eclectic offering of clubs, brew pubs and klitchy restaurants.
4
Fremont Street Experience
Walking along the Fremont Street Experience. Neon Lights! Quirky Street Performers! Live Stage performances! Plus we take in a Viva Vision performance!
5
Golden Nugget Casino
The Class of Downtown Las Vegas - The World's Largest Golden Nugget - Sharks in the Pool!
6
Binion's Gambling Hall & Hotel
Old Style Sin City Gambling Hall and the birth place of the World Series of poker - You get your picture taken with a pile of cash - $1,000,000 US Dollars!
